Pair Trading with TRON and Invesco Physical
The main advantage of trading using opposite TRON and Invesco Physical posit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if TRON position performs unexpectedly, Invesco Physical can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Invesco Physical will offset losses from the drop in Invesco Physical's long position.The idea behind TRON and Invesco Physical Gold p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side).
